Output de1b6260b792204d9d2cf3b56536a9786530e8ef5c94266fd13c6939da5b25e2:10

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fb7fb12fb2906a38f0b09e9807ff4e3efa81adf OP_EQUAL
address
3EnvxBYrk5SBTP4vBqNtzyVVzbhJC58MK2
transaction
de1b6260b792204d9d2cf3b56536a9786530e8ef5c94266fd13c6939da5b25e2
confirmations
436019
spent
true